I've made a report wich contains a large set of figures. They are all
placed one after the other in the source file. Can I prevent my figures
to be ordered in a different way in the resulting postscript file?
Another related question. This report has 2 columns. I include figures
with placement tag FullPage. The figures are for some reason left
justified although the @FigureFormat is { @CC @Body }.
Just to get an idea what was happening, I surrounded the @FigureFormat
with a @CurveBox as in the example on figures in section 2.6 of the user
manual. { @CurveBox @HExpand @CC @Body }
Suddenly there appear additional curvedboxes underneath the figures when
there is some whitespace left. What's happening?
If I try to use TryAfterLine to position my figures, everything seems to
work just fine.
I'm using 3.23
